More information

Sgt Walter F. Puzio was married to Mary Wetzel in Chester, Pennsylvania, on 24 August 1938.

He enlisted in Pennsylvania in 1942 and received training at Camp Gruber, Oklahoma and was stationed at Fort George Meade, Maryland, before he was sent overseas in April 1943.
